g2 instances has a GPU which is not compatible with the stock tensorflow, you must rebuild it from source. Do you have a workaround for that?
link
vrv
3721 days ago
I believe our published wheels now include the code for cuda compute 3.0, so it should work out of the box now.
(as long as the images have cudnn v4 and cuda 7.5 installed, I think :)
